3. Install the inlet fitting into the inlet opening of
the gas control valve (see Figure 12). Use
thread sealant on the male pipe threads.

4. Place the burner pan assembly in the
center of the fireplace floor. Make sure
the front of pan faces forward.

5. Thread the gas supply fitting to the fire-
place gas supply pipe. Adjust to most
convenient position.

6. Install the gas connector tube to the gas
supply fitting. Carefully shape tube to
attach to adapter fitting. Be careful not to
cause kinks in tube.

Propane/LP Gas Conversion
To convert to propane/LP gas, the burner inlet
fitting and pilot orifice must be replaced. The
propane/LP burner inlet fitting is supplied with
orifice installed for a 24" log set. If you have
an 18" or 30" log set, you must change this
orifice also. See Figure 1, page 4 for product
identification.
